AMS 4777 BNi-2 is a widely used nickel-based brazing filler. It has low melting temperature, good wettability and fluidity. During the brazing process, the grains of the base metal will not grow up and will not affect the performance of components. decreased, the brazed joint has high high temperature strength and good oxidation resistance; However, the Cr content in BNi2 brazing filler metal is 7%, and the corrosion resistance effect of Cr is more than 13%, so the corrosion resistance of the brazed joint is weak. And the B element in the brazing material will diffuse to the base metal during the brazing process, resulting in brittle compounds and reducing the performance of stainless steel. The phenomenon is most obvious when brazing thin-walled parts;
It is widely used in brazing of the following materials: such as stainless steel (valve, joint, honeycomb structure, heat exchanger), heat-resistant steel, iron-based (such as FeCrAl superalloy FeCrAl), nickel-based (gas turbine heat shield, aero engine Guide vanes (such as GH22, GH99, Ni3Al single crystal, GH3039 nickel-chromium-molybdenum, etc.), cobalt-based superalloys, C/C composite materials, diamond superhard materials (such as hole openers, saw blades, grinding heads), etc., cemented carbide cutting tools, etc.; Suitable for vacuum brazing, high frequency brazing, mesh belt furnace brazing, vacuum electron beam brazing and other processes, including brazing powder, brazing paste, adhesive tape, amorphous welding tape, etc.

BRAZING CHARACTERISTICS
Fast heating should be employed to avoid liquation (melting and flow of only part of the brazing alloy). AMS 4777 BNi2 will flow into long, narrow joints, particularly at the higher brazing temperature, in reducing atmospheres (- 60F dew point or lower) or inert atmospheres (-80F dew point or lower). In atmosphere brazing, base metals containing more than 0.5% aluminum and/or titanium are often nickel-plated (0.0005 in. to 0.0015 in. thick depending upon brazing temperature and cycle), if difficulties in wetting and bonding are encountered. On thinner sections or less ductile base metals, brazing should be done at the low end of the brazing range with small clearances, fast heating/cooling cycles, and a minimum quantity of brazing alloy. Recommended joint clearance at brazing temperature for AMS 4777 is 0.001 in. – 0.004 in. (0.03 mm – 0.10 mm). The properties of a brazed joint are dependent upon numerous factors including base metal properties, joint design, metallurgical interaction between the base metal and the filler metal. Joint ductility, strength and high temperature properties, and alloy re-melt temperature, increase with increasing temperature and heating cycles, and decreasing joint clearances. The hardness decreases, due to diffusion of the boron onto the base metal and greater brazing-alloy/basemetal alloying.

AMS 4777 BNi2 is a nickel-chromium-silicon-boron-iron brazing alloy powder with low joining temperature. It provides high temperature joint strength plus oxidation, corrosion, and abrasion resistance on thick sections of stainless steel, ductile nickel, and cobalt base alloys. Typical applications would include structural members in jet engines, turbines, chemical processing and nuclear equipment (not exposed to radiation), requiring lower brazing/heat treatment temperatures.
